Safety Alerts

⚠️ Vitamin D3: 0.25mg is 2.5× the Tolerable Upper Intake Level (0.1mg)

This product has a low safety score because the amount of Vitamin D3 in a single dose is 2.5 times higher than the recommended maximum daily limit.

🧪 Formulation Notes

Vitamin D3: is known to help regulate the amount of calcium and phosphate in the body. These nutrients are needed to keep bones, teeth, and muscles healthy. Studies have shown that people with a Vitamin D deficiency could have a higher risk of infection. Studies have also shown that Vitamin D supplements may reduce the risk for infection.
